This is a rare Kammererite specimen displaying brilliant purple to reddish tones with a beautiful, natural luster. The intensity and saturation of the color make it a remarkable example of this chromium-bearing variety of clinochlore. Its rich hues shift subtly under different lighting, creating a mesmerizing visual depth.
Mined from the Kop Dağları region in Erzurum Province, Turkey, this locality is world-renowned for producing some of the finest Kammererite crystals ever discovered — specimens from this region are highly sought after by collectors for their vivid color and well-formed crystal structure.
